    HP beware, Dell has come up with its own multi-touch tablet. Long time after HP came out with its first multi-touch TouschSmart tx2 series ultraportable, Dell announced its own multi-touch portable computer. The Latitude XT2 convertible tablet is the industry’s first tablet PC with multi-touch screen capabilities designed to “enhance security, increase performance and extend battery life.” Multi-touch capabilities on the Latitude XT2 allow users to use natural gestures like a pinch or tap for scrolling, panning, rotating and zooming that work with productivity applications they use every day. Basically, Dell’s integration of multi-touch screen technology allows customers to use the full real estate of the display, as opposed to just the touchpad.


    Specification:
    * Intel Core 2 Duo processor
    * up to 5GB DDR3 RAM
    * 12.1″ Premium WXGA (1280×800) LED Display
    * 120GB HDD or 128GB SSD
    * Intel Integrated Graphics Media Accelerator 4500MHD
    * 802.11a/b/g/n Wireless, Bluetooth
    * Fingerprint Reader
    * Up to 11 hours, 28 minutes of battery life with six cell battery and optional 6-cell battery slice
    The system is now available starting at $2,399.
